ATutor: ATutor is an open source web-based learning content management system (LCMS) used to develop and deliver online courses. It allows creating and delivering educational content without technical skills.

Photopea: Photopea is a free online image editor with advanced features similar to Photoshop. It provides layers, masks, brush tools, filters and more for editing images without needing to install any software.

Pros & Cons Analysis

ATutor
ATutor

Pros

  • Open source and free
  • Accessible and Section 508 compliant
  • Supports multiple languages
  • Easy to use editor
  • Active community support

Cons

  • Limited customization options
  • Not as feature rich as some commercial LMSs
  • Can be slow with large courses or many users
  • Basic UI and design
  • Limited mobile support
Photopea
Photopea

Pros

  • Free to use
  • Runs in browser
  • No need to install software
  • Has advanced features similar to Photoshop

Cons

  • Lacks some advanced features of Photoshop
  • Browser-based so performance limited
  • No desktop app
  • Limited support options
